A group of employees from Jacobsen Landscaping Company in Midland Park recently donated their own time and talent to The John Fell House in Allendale. The volunteers built a new barrier-free walkway, created a beautiful seating area, and repaired a brick wall, and steps. The house is located on Franklin Turnpike, across the street from the main entrance to the Celery Farm Natural Area. The house was home to John Fell, a Revolutionary War Patriot and supporter of American independence in the 1770s. He was arrested at his house in Allendale and imprisoned by the British in April of 1777 after winning a reputation as a loyal supporter of Congress during the early years of the Revolutionary War. He was freed after an exchange of prisoners in January of 1778 and paroled in May of that year.
